I'm afraid that my english is not very good, for that I apologize. Anyway I live and hunt in the south of sweden, mostly with my german hunting terrier. My terrier hunt almost everyone of our common swedish games, fox, badger, wildboar, moose and roedeer. I understand that this breed is used also in the USA!?! My question is: How do you people use the german hunting terrier? is it used only for boar hunting or other game to?

That is what I know them as. I don't own one but have looked into it. Montana does not allow blood tracking wounded animals with a dog(dumbest thing I ever heard), so I have put off getting one. I have Deutch Drahthaars right now, totally in love with these dogs. My breeder says the jagdterrier is the toughest dog pound for pound in the world. I have never even seen one in person, very rare breed here I guess.
Does your dog get along with other dogs? I have heard they are one dog one owner one family dogs?

Your breeder is probably right, the jagdterrier is one badass dog. My breeder has around 15 jagdterrier for personal use/hunt. My dog get along with my 2 other dogs but he can be a little agressive agains other unknown dogs. I have worked very much with his obedience-training. His lust for hunting seems almost endless. He pretty much wants to kill every other animal. At home he's very calm and pleasant, but in the woods he's a monster....
